The UFC is returning to New Orleans for the first time in ten years thanks to Dustin Poirier. Poirier, a Louisiana-native, is facing off against Max Holloway on July 19th in what is expected to be the final fight of his storied career.
While speaking to WDSU, that the New Orleans card was specifically built to honor Poirier, who has fought in some of the biggest fights in the promotion’s history.
Via WDSU
“Throughout the world, Dustin Poirier is a big star for us, He’s accomplished a lot in the sport. This is for him, to be honest with you. This is for him. He wanted to have his last fight and end his career in New Orleans so here we are.”
White went on to praise Poirier for his illustrious career inside the UFC Octagon.
“Actually, he’s ranked No. 5 in the world right now in the lightweight division,” White said about Poirier. “He’s a guy who’s held his position in the top 10 in the sport for a very long time. He’s achieved a lot.
“He’s one of the all-time greats. Thousands of people have fought in the UFC, I don’t know where I could rank him but he’s one of the all-time greats.”
UFC 318 is set to take place at the Smoothie King Center, in New Orleans, Louisiana and will air live on ESPN PPV.
